Kurd Laßwitz Award Winners

The 2014 Kurd Lasswitz Award winners have been announced, recognizing exceptional German science fiction works and translations from 2013.

Best German SF Novel

  • Dschiheads, Wolfgang Jeschke (Heyne)

Best German SF Short Story

  • “Coen Sloterdykes Diametral Levitierendes Chronoversum”, Michael Marrak (Nova 05/13)

Best Foreign SF Work Published in German

  • In Einer Anderen Welt [Among Others], Jo Walton (Golkonda)

Best SF Translation Into German

  • James Tiptree Jr. – Das Doppelleben der Alice B. Sheldon [James Tiptree, Jr.: The Double Life of Alice B. Sheldon],  Julie Phillips, translated by Margo Jane Warnken (Septime)

Best German SF Graphical Art 2013

  • Pierangelo Boog for the cover of Exodus 30

Special Achievement Award For Longtime Activities

  • Martin Kempf and his team of Fandom Observer for publishing 300 issues in 25 years
